"The La Vista Church of Christ, located on the south side of Omaha, Nebraska, has no bowling league, no softball team, nor does it sponsor a Boy Scout troop. We have an air-conditioned building with several rooms for Bible classes, but there is no kitchen, no banquet hall, no gymnasium, or party room.
Perhaps you are wondering what kind of church is this, or what the church offers the community. Quite simply, we are a church that follows after the pattern of the New Testament. We are not a social club, nor a civic organization, nor a political forum, nor a welfare institution. While the influence of the church and its members are felt in all these areas, the church, itself, is none of these things. The church is a spiritual institution, which administers to the spiritual needs of its members and the community.
The church founded by Jesus Christ fulfills a need that no human institution could possibly perform. We deplore the fact that so many religious organizations have smothered the true purpose of the Lord's church beneath civic, social, and domestic affairs. They feed hungry souls with hamburgers, but we feed the soul with the teachings of Christ (John 6:26-35)."
